SHAH ALAM – The son of the late former science, technology and innovation minister Tan Sri Jamaluddin Jarjis was not involved in the plane crash at Elmina, Shah Alam.
The family is asking the public to stop spreading the information following the flight’s manifest, which included a victim named “Bin Jamaluddin”.
A quick message stated that Jamaludin’s son is Ikhwan Hafiz, and not what was listed in the document.

On 4 April 2015, Jamaluddin was killed when an AS 3655N2 Dauphin (Registration Number 9M-1GB) helicopter crashed into a jungle at Jalan Sg Lalang in Kg Pasir Baru near Semenyih, Selangor.
Among those killed in the same vehicle were a businessman, chief executive of SP Baiduri Sdn Bhd, Tan Huat Seang and also a private secretary in the Prime Minister’s Office, Azlin Alias.
Jamaluddin, a former ambassador to the United States, was buried at Makam Pahlawan, located inside the Masjid Negara compound in Kuala Lumpur. – The Vibes, August 17, 2023
